Don't fool yourself. Emulating Game Boy Advance hardware is no small feet. Seeing games like Advance Wars running as well as it does on the N900 is amazing as I've run GBA emulators on S60 3rd edition devices and watched it absolutely crawl.
As a rule of thumb ( if I remember correctly ) to properly emulator one type of CPU on another type, the emulating CPU should be at least four times as fast as the original CPU's speed.
That's not to say that faster CPU's can't be emulated on the N900, it's just that you'll see a more noticeable performance hit. Just search You Tube for PSX Emulators running on Maemo to see this in action.
Having said all that, of course the standard suggestions apply to speed up VGBA performance: Close as many background apps and desktop widgets as you can to free up CPU cycles.
